Handover Note — For Heads of Department

As I transition the partnerships portfolio to Director Halvane, please note that Corvalis Group's term sheet for the Ledgewood joint venture remains under negotiation. Key open items: revenue share thresholds, the exclusivity clause, and termination rights. Halvane will circulate a revised draft after counsel review. The strategic context for our position is summarised below.

management briefing: Headcount on the Belix team goes from 60 to 93 by the end of November. Gross margin on Belix came in at 23 percent against a plan of 47 percent.

Handover Note — Joint Venture Proposal (Veltrane Group / Ossmark Industrial)

For the incoming director: the proposed joint venture with Ossmark Industrial remains at term-sheet stage. Marielle Dovren led negotiations through March; governance split is 55/45 in our favour, pending capital commitments. Please review the risk register before the next steering call, particularly the clause on the Kettlebrook facility. Legal sign-off is expected within three weeks. The strategic rationale is summarised in the note below.

board note of hahap-bajof: Julathek Group is in early talks to buy Istionox Freight for about $29.4 million. The Norys launch date is August 16, and nothing goes to the press before then.

# Tile cache settings — read before editing.
# Cartwheel's tile-rendering cache sits between the renderer and the
# geometry store. Entries expire after 6 hours or on zoom-level
# invalidation, whichever comes first. Do not raise max_entries above
# 200k without checking renderer memory headroom. Cache metadata is
# persisted so warm restarts skip re-rendering. The metadata store is
# addressed by the connection string on the next line.

replica DSN, bagaf-bagep: mssql://praion_svc:7RJjXrE@db-3c46.halixcorp.internal:5432/zorix

## Releases

ContrastGate audit builds ship weekly. Each release includes the updated WCAG ratio tables and the Pallenby theme snapshots. Reviewers: confirm the audit report artifact is attached and the failing-pair count matches the changelog before approving. All release tarballs must be verified against the signing key below before merge.

signing key of bajop-hahag = bky13_yLSJStjSXhzxg